Compare CORSAIR FORCE Series MP510 960GB vs Neutron XTi 960GB

CORSAIR FORCE Series MP510 960GB and Corsair Neutron XTi 960GB are both solid state drives with the same Capacity (960 GB). The main differences are in Performance (+150%), Interface, NVME and Form Factor.
